Why 100W? The Sweet Spot for Versatile Solar
Europeans are embracing 100W kits for their Goldilocks effect—not too big, not too small. Perfect for:
- RVs & Boats: Powers lights, phones, and mini-fridges for 2-3 days
- Emergency Backup: Critical during grid outages (like Germany’s 2023 winter storms)
- Garden Sheds/Cabins: Eliminates extension cords

Anatomy of a 100W Solar Kit: What’s Inside
| Component | Function | Pro Tip |
|---|---|---|
| Monocrystalline Panel | Converts sunlight to DC power | 22%+ efficiency ideal for cloudy climates |
| MPPT Charge Controller | Regulates battery charging | Boosts yield by 30% vs. PWM models |
| 100Ah Lithium Battery | Stores energy for night use | LiFePO4 lasts 5x longer than lead-acid |
| 500W Inverter | Converts DC to AC power | Pure sine wave protects sensitive devices |
Why it matters: Skipping the MPPT controller? You’re losing precious watts—especially in partial-shade conditions common in Italian villas or French forests.
Maximizing Output: 5 Proven Efficiency Strategies
Don’t settle for 70% efficiency—optimize like a pro:
- Tilt Angles Matter: Adjust panels seasonally (25° winter / 45° summer in Scandinavia)
- Battery Chemistry: Lithium handles deep cycles better—critical for UK’s variable weather
- Shade Audits: Use free apps like Global Solar Atlas to map sun paths
- Cable Upgrades: 10AWG wires reduce resistance losses by 8-12%
- Micro-inverters: Future-proof for adding panels

Innovations Shaping 100W Kits in Europe
What’s next? Three game-changers:
Bifacial Panels
Capture reflected light—boosting output by 15% on reflective surfaces (e.g., snowy Alps).
Smart Controllers
Bluetooth-enabled devices sync with apps for real-time diagnostics—popular in German tech hubs.
Foldable Designs
Ultra-portable kits weighing under 5kg dominate the French camping market.
